Calories in Naked Boosted Red Machine Juice Smoothie 15.2 Fluid Ounce Plastic Bottle.

📏 Serving Size: 456.0ml

🧪 Nutrition Facts

Amount Per Serving
  • Calories 250.8
  • Total Fat 0.0 g
  • Saturated Fat 0.0 g
  • Cholesterol 0.0 mg
  • Sodium 18.2 mg
  • Potassium 729.6 mg
  • Total Carbohydrate 60.9 g
  • Dietary Fiber 6.4 g
  • Sugars 46.1 g
  • Protein 3.6 g

📝 Ingredients

Apple Juice, Strawberry Puree, Orange Juice, Banana Puree, Raspberry Puree, Red Grape Juice from Concentrate (water, Red Grape Juice Concentrate), Pomegranate Juice from Concentrate (water, Pomegranate Juice Concentrate), Cranberry Juice from Concentrate (water, Cranberry Juice Concentrate), Flax Seed, Fruit Juice for Color, Natural Flavors, Pyridoxine Hydrochloride (vitamin B6), Cyanocobalamin (vitamin B12).

Fortification agents are synthetic vitamins or minerals added to restore nutrients lost during processing or to boost nutritional content. They are added for public health reasons and are widely considered safe.
